What Happens if You Ignore the Problem


An old vanity usually gets worse, not better. A small leak around the faucet, drain, or supply lines can soak the cabinet bottom for weeks before you notice it. Then the finish starts peeling, the floor of the sink base gets soft, and the doors stop lining up. If the cabinet is made from lower-grade particleboard, that damage can spread fast.

In Greater Fort Lauderdale, heat, heavy humidity, and long wet months can speed up swelling, mildew smell, and hardware rust. Near the coast, salt in the air can wear on hinges and drawer slides even faster. If you wait too long, a simple bathroom vanity installation can turn into a bigger job with wall repair, flooring damage, or extra plumbing work.

Equipment, Safety, and Local Conditions

Bathroom vanities in Greater Fort Lauderdale have to do more than look nice. They need to fit tight walls, line up with plumbing, and hold up in a humid room. Eurokraft Custom Cabinetry, Closets, and Vanities uses laser measures, 2-foot and 4-foot levels, stud finders, moisture meters, clamps, shims, and clean-cut saws to build and set custom bathroom vanities with a precise fit.

Before a vanity goes in, the team checks a few key items so the job runs smoothly:

  • Wall width in more than one spot, since older homes can be out of square
  • Floor level, because a slope can throw off doors, drawers, and countertop seams
  • Plumbing locations for the drain, shutoff valves, and supply lines
  • Common top sizes and sink layouts, such as 24, 30, 36, 48, 60, and 72 inch vanity widths, 18 to 21 inch depths, and single-hole, 4 inch, or 8 inch faucet drilling

Safety starts with shutting off the water, protecting tile floors, and checking walls before drilling. In South Florida, many homes have concrete block walls, and many condos have set work hours, elevator booking rules, and debris rules. A floating bathroom vanity also needs solid backing in the wall. If the wall is missing that support, extra blocking or a different install plan may be needed before the cabinet goes up.

Local weather changes the plan too. Broward County and nearby coastal cities like Lauderdale-by-the-Sea, Pompano Beach, Lighthouse Point, and Deerfield Beach deal with high humidity and salt air. That can be hard on low-grade materials and exposed hardware. In baths with weak airflow or past leaks, a moisture meter helps spot damp drywall or swollen trim before new bathroom vanity cabinets go in. That is one reason custom bathroom vanities Broward County homes need are often a better fit than stock units.

Permit rules depend on the scope of work. A simple bathroom vanity replacement in the same spot may be treated as finish work, but moving drains, water lines, outlets, lights, or walls often means permits and licensed trade work through the local city building department. If electrical work is part of the job, bathroom outlets need GFCI protection under current code. Old vanities, tops, sinks, and cutoffs also need to be hauled away and disposed of the right way under local trash and building rules. For larger pieces, like a master bathroom vanity or a double sink bathroom vanity, safe lifting and protected paths through the home matter even more.

When You Might Need Something Else


Bathroom vanities may not be the right first step if the main problem is not the cabinet. If you only need a new faucet, sink top, mirror, or paint touch-up, a full vanity change may be more than you need. If you have an active leak, mold, damaged walls, or a soft floor, that issue should be fixed before bathroom vanity installation. And if you are moving plumbing, changing the whole room layout, or redoing the shower and tile, you may need a larger bathroom remodel plan before new bathroom vanity cabinets go in.

Weather, Wear, and Everyday Conditions

Heat and humidity are part of daily life here. South Florida’s wet season usually runs from May through October, and hurricane season runs from June 1 through November 30. Add in salt air near the coast, and bathrooms can feel damp for much of the year. That can be hard on bathroom vanity cabinets, drawer boxes, hinges, and painted finishes, especially in older homes with less airflow.

Local bathroom layouts also vary a lot, and size matters when people are picking modern bathroom vanities or custom vanity cabinets. Common sizes people ask about include:

  • 24-inch to 30-inch vanities for powder rooms and small guest baths
  • 36-inch to 48-inch single-sink units for many condos and smaller homes
  • 60-inch to 72-inch double sink bathroom vanity setups for larger primary baths
  • About 18-inch deep options for tight rooms, with about 21 inches being a common standard depth

In older bathrooms, even a few inches can change how a door swings, how drawers open, or how easy it is to move around the room.

Questions People Often Ask About Bathroom vanities


How do I know if I should replace my vanity instead of just changing the top or sink?

If the cabinet box is swollen, soft, warped, or smells musty, a full bathroom vanity replacement is often the better choice. Water damage around the sink base is a common reason people replace old bathroom vanity cabinets. If the layout no longer works for your storage or plumbing, a new custom vanity cabinets setup can fix that too.

What size vanity works best in a small bathroom?

Many small bathroom vanity solutions start at 24, 30, or 36 inches wide. In tighter rooms, a floating bathroom vanity can help the space feel more open and make floor cleaning easier. Eurokraft Custom Cabinetry, Closets, and Vanities can help match the vanity size to the room, door swing, and sink location.

Can you build a double sink vanity for a master bathroom?

Yes. A double sink bathroom vanity is a common choice for a master bathroom vanity when two people use the space every day. Many double-sink layouts start at about 60 inches wide, and 72 inches is also a popular size when the room has more wall space.

Do custom bathroom vanities give me more storage?

Yes, they often do. Custom bathroom vanities can add drawers around plumbing, built-in organizers, bathroom linen cabinets, and bathroom storage cabinets that fit the room better than stock pieces. This helps cut down counter clutter and gives each person a place for daily items.

How long does bathroom vanity installation usually take?

The install time depends on the size of the job and if plumbing, countertops, or tile work are part of it. A simple bathroom vanity installation may be done in a day, while a full custom bathroom cabinets project can take longer because of measuring, building, finishing, and fitting. Custom bathroom vanity design work also adds lead time, but it gives you a better fit.
